M a n u e l d e p r o g r a m m a t i o n .
12.2.3
Définir la deuxième limite de logiciel à travers des variables.
Les deuxièmes limites de logiciel ne peuvent être définies qu'avec des variables.
V.A.RTNEGLIMIT.xn
V.A.RTPOSLIMIT.xn
À la mise sous tension, ces variables assument la valeur des premières limites de logiciel.
Si ces variables ne sont pas définies avec une valeur propre, elles copient la valeur des
premières limites de logiciel.
Programmation des limites de logiciel.
Les deux limites d'un axe (inférieure et supérieure) peuvent être positives ou négatives, mais
les limites inférieures devront être inférieures aux limites supérieures. Si les deux limites d'un
axe (inférieure et supérieure) sont définies avec valeur ꞏ0ꞏ, la CNC annule la deuxième limite
de logiciel de cet axe.
Considérations.
Programmation absolue (G90) ou incrémentale (G91).
Les limites définies avec des variables ne dépendent pas des fonctions G90/G91, elles sont
toujours en coordonnées absolues et dans le système de référence de la machine.
Axes hors de position.
Si après avoir défini les nouvelles limites, un axe se trouve positionné en dehors de celles-
ci, il ne pourra se déplacer que dans la direction qui le placera dans les nouvelles limites
définies.
Programmation dans un tour (rayons/diamètres).
Les limites de logiciel sur un tour se définissent toujours en rayons, indépendamment du
paramètre DIAMPROG et de la fonction G151/G152 active.
Influence de la RAZ, de la mise hors tension et de la fonction
M30.
Après avoir exécuté M02 ou M30 et après un arrêt d'urgence ou une RAZ, la CNC maintient
les limites de logiciel définies avec ces variables.
Définir les limites inférieures de logiciel (deuxième limite).
Définir les limites supérieures de logiciel (deuxième limite).
12.
CNC 8058
CNC 8060
CNC 8065
R
: 2102
EF
ꞏ253ꞏ